James Triantos

2B (Double-A Tennessee Smokies)

.438/.438/1.063 2 HR, 2 2B, 1 3B, 4 R, 4 RBI, 0/1 BB/K, 1/1 SB

Triantos was a major part of the Double-A Tennessee game that saw the Smokies smash seven homers. He’s not a player who is known for his power, but this week added a layer to his game that makes him harder to ignore as a prospect.

Triantos has a career slugging percentage of .420 in the minors.

Triantos was already considered one of the top second base prospects in the game, but if he’s turning into more of a power threat, he could see his star continue to rise.
